Editorial Reviews:

Product Description
The VG-C70AM vertical grip for DSLR-A700 provides a firm, comfortable grip and duplicate controls for easy vertical shooting, plus expanded power supply options (2 NP-FM500H batteries).

This is a cool piece to have. If you take a lot of photos, especially lots of portraits, this can seriously make things easier on you. Of course, it takes some getting used to using the new shutter button for the portrait shots.

This grip allows you to hold two batteries in place of one, plus it gives you a bunch of the controls you'd use with your thumb were you shooting in landscape orientation. That's a great bonus and touch.

The only gripe comes from whether or not this unit drains the batteries even when the camera is off. It has its own power switch, which makes me wonder if that's the case. I haven't tested it thoroughly for that, however it seems to be the way things are turning out. Fortunately it isn't a major amount of drain (1%-3% from the meter) in the course of a day or so, but it really shouldn't be that way in the first place. A simple solution, mind you, is to turn off the power of the grip --- which won't affect the main body from being able to use the batteries.

Drain aside, this is an awesome addition to the A700 camera, and will prove invaluable to anyone that shoots a wide variety of image types and styles.

This grip has proven to be excellent in construction and with the extra battery, your shoot time is doubled. It does make it monstrous in size and when i brought it to a family gathering, everyone was blown away by its size. So in a world where size matters, this gives you a major boost. Seriously though, all the buttons and comfort are top notch and it gives you more grip on your expensive camera, especially if you have high dollar optics. The only thing that I don't care for is that with my old 80-200mm 2.8 G, without the adapter I was able to rest the whole camera and lens on the tripod mount, now with the grip, it has to tilt which can put undesired stress on the rotating front lens element, so have to rest it on books or in the bag. It is a bit pricey, but if you compare to other brand's grips, it basically gives you a second set of all the controls...a more realistic no-brainer price would be around $250...
